Transaction d66fc6fe2bbced54a207e0bce7617ed611f73496299255226f7feb44f30eee94
1 Input
1 Output
-
d66fc6fe2bbced54a207e0bce7617ed611f73496299255226f7feb44f30eee94:0
- value
- 624573
- script pubkey
- OP_0 OP_PUSHBYTES_20 321912120d271db262dc5946b7afe33395a14877
- address
- bc1qxgv3yysdyuwmyckut9rt0tlrxw26zjrh74w8ng